Output 58d7b74ee77571ba98cf9d189605921bb3e6321d990253ce796f2b954182dfea:0

value
29999030
script pubkey
OP_0 OP_PUSHBYTES_20 9c75176f95ded3bc2595686f47bfd97f602c3541
address
bc1qn363wmu4mmfmcfv4dph5007e0aszcd2p3hk7ay
transaction
58d7b74ee77571ba98cf9d189605921bb3e6321d990253ce796f2b954182dfea
spent
true